The AD7524 is a low cost, 8-bit monolithic CMOS DAC designed for direct interface to most microprocessors. Basically an 8-bit DAC with input latches, the AD7524's load cycle is similar to the "write" cycle of a random access memory. Using an advanced thin-film on CMOS fabrication process, the AD7524 provides accuracy to 1/8 LSB with a typical power dissipation of less than 10 milliwatts. A newly improved design eliminates the protection Schottky previously required and guarantees TTL compatibility when using a +5V supply. Loading speed has been increased for compatibility with most microprocessors. Featuring operation from +5V to +15V the AD7524 interfaces directly to most microprocessor buses or output ports. Excellent multiplying characteristics (2- or 4-quadrant) make the AD7524 an ideal choice for many microprocessor controlled gain setting and signal control applications.

Recursos

Tradução por IA
  • Microprocessor Compatible (6800, 8085, Z80, Etc.)
  • TTL/CMOS Compatible Inputs
  • On-Chip Data Latches
  • Endpoint Linearity
  • Low-Power Consumption
  • Monotonicity Guaranteed (Full Temperature Range)
  • Latch Free (No Protection Schottky Required)

Aplicações

Tradução por IA
  • Microprocessor Controlled Gain Circuits
  • Microprocessor Controlled Attenuator Circuits
  • Microprocessor Controlled Function Generation
  • Precision AGC Circuits
  • Bus Structured Instruments
